Responsibilities

  • Coordinating preventative and predictive maintenance with maintenance technical group and production planning.
  • Supporting daily/weekly/monthly PM assignments, conducting follow-up, and monitoring PM schedules.
  • Conducting daily communication meetings with maintenance personnel.
  • Assisting with repair, modification, and installation activities alongside other maintenance personnel.
  • Participating in manpower requirements planning, overtime scheduling, and assisting with capacity planning to meet future objectives.
  • Ensuring compliance with all Health and Safety programs in accordance with OSHA regulations.
  • Monitoring scoreboards to identify issues and providing assistance and support to production team members.
  • Sharing KPI results with employees to encourage continuous improvement.
  • Planning and directing the utilization of equipment and manpower to achieve effective results.
  • Assisting in the development of procedures and methods to improve Safety, Quality, Timing, Cost, and Motivation.
  • Assuming the role of Maintenance/Facilities Manager in their absence.
  • Managing Maintenance Reliability Program and using data to determine proactive courses of action.
  • Ordering materials required for repair, modification, installation, and maintenance of equipment.
  • Participating in quotations and follow-up related to new projects.
  • Dealing with quality issues or concerns within their area of responsibility through root cause analysis.
  • Participating in the design and/or redesign of new or used equipment.
  • Following the breakdown escalation process and participating in the development of CBAM’s goals and objectives.
  • Supporting the preparation of the budget planning process and meeting financial targets.
  • Making decisions in the best interest of the department, CBAM, Cosma, and Magna.
  • Communicating department progress/results on regular operations and achieving CBAM’s goals.
